The Details Of Extraordinary Hotels

Luxury hotels sit at the highest end of the global accommodation market, representing around 8 to 10 percent of total industry revenue while accounting for far fewer rooms. This gap highlights their premium pricing, higher operating costs and exceptional service delivery. These properties outperform others in RevPAR, guest satisfaction scores and brand loyalty.

Quantitatively, luxury hotels provide larger room sizes, superior sound insulation, premium materials and significantly higher staff to guest ratios. Qualitatively, they offer personalised service, a refined sense of place and seamless guest experiences. Their aim is consistency, precision and comfort at every touchpoint.

 

The Role Of Design And Architecture In Luxury Hotels

Space, Layout And Materials

Luxury hotel rooms typically start around 35 square meters and extend far beyond that in suites or villas. Spaciousness creates comfort and allows for clearly defined zones for sleeping, working and relaxation.

Materials also matter. Stone bathrooms, custom furniture, premium linens and advanced acoustic insulation all elevate the guest experience. Noise reduction is a key driver of positive reviews, so top luxury properties invest heavily in engineering that ensures restful sleep and quiet environments.

Sense Of Place And Cohesive Aesthetics

Iconic luxury hotels go beyond attractive interiors. They use architecture and design to express cultural identity and local storytelling. From curated art collections to regionally sourced materials, the design reflects the destination in a sophisticated and contemporary way.

Cohesive design also strengthens wayfinding, comfort and emotional resonance. Guests should feel calm, oriented and subtly immersed in the property’s narrative.

 

Signature Services And High End Amenities

Luxury hotels distinguish themselves not just through design or dining but through the quality, depth and precision of the services and amenities they offer. These elements form the core of the guest experience, shaping how effortless, comfortable and memorable a stay feels.

Butler Service And Dedicated Hosts

One of the clearest markers of a true luxury hotel is the presence of butler service or a dedicated host assigned to every suite or villa. These professionals handle packing and unpacking, restaurant reservations, personalised itineraries, laundry, private dining arrangements and discreet problem solving. Their role is to remove friction from the guest experience so the stay feels seamless and highly individualised.

Chauffeur And Transfer Experiences

Top luxury hotels provide airport transfers in premium vehicles, often featuring complimentary WiFi, refreshments and a personalised welcome. Some properties operate their own fleets of luxury cars, boats or even helicopters for direct transfers to remote or island destinations. These services set the tone for the stay and create immediate differentiation from standard five star properties.

Exclusive Lounge And Club Privileges

Luxury hotels often offer club lounges with all day refreshments, private check in, meeting spaces, elevated breakfast service and evening canapés. What distinguishes top tier lounges is the staff involvement. Hosts remember guest names, offer personalised drink preferences and provide concierge style assistance throughout the day.

Curated Activity Programs

Elite hotels invest heavily in curated guest programs. These can include guided local food tours, wellness workshops, mixology classes, yoga sessions, art experiences, private museum access or cultural performances arranged exclusively for guests. These activities enrich the stay and help the property stand out in competitive destinations.

Private Pools, Hot Tubs And Hydrotherapy Suites

Many luxury properties provide private pools or hot tubs within villas or suites. At the highest level, hydrotherapy features may include plunge pools, hot and cold circuits, infrared saunas or steam rooms integrated into accommodation units. These amenities offer privacy, wellness and relaxation at a level not found in typical upscale hotels.

Advanced In Room Entertainment And Comfort Systems

Luxury hotels integrate comfort focused technologies such as high fidelity sound systems, 4K or OLED televisions, smart room controls, pillow menus, premium minibars and curated book collections. Some properties offer scent menus, in room cocktail kits or personal gym equipment to support guests with specific lifestyle preferences.

High Level Concierge And Guest Relations Support

Concierge teams in elite hotels extend beyond restaurant bookings and car hires. They handle bespoke requests such as exclusive event access, private shopping experiences, last minute travel changes, family planning needs, medical support coordination and special celebration arrangements. Their network, problem solving and local expertise are essential elements of the luxury experience.

 

Exceptional Service And High Staff To Guest Ratios

Staffing Levels And Training

Top luxury hotels often operate at staffing ratios close to or above one employee per room. This allows for proactive service, fast problem resolution and personalised guest attention.

Training standards are rigorous. Staff learn guest recognition techniques, cultural etiquette, discreet communication protocols and rapid recovery techniques should any issue arise. A luxury experience relies heavily on the ability of staff to anticipate needs rather than simply react to them.

Personalisation And Technology

Guest preference tracking systems allow hotels to remember pillow types, minibar choices, dietary requests and room temperature preferences. When a repeat guest checks in, the room may already be configured exactly as they like it.

Technology plays a supportive role. Lighting presets, seamless device casting, automated blackout blinds and intuitive room controls enhance convenience if implemented without complexity.

 

Culinary Excellence And Beverage Programs

Restaurants As Flagships

Many luxury hotels position their restaurants as destinations in their own right. Signature restaurants often feature tasting menus, top level chefs, sommelier curated wine lists and innovative culinary techniques. Awards and guide recognition strengthen brand perception and help justify premium room rates.

Breakfast, Room Service And Everyday Dining

Everyday meals matter just as much. A luxury breakfast may feature cooked to order options, artisanal pastries, specialist coffees and local ingredients. Room service prioritises speed, temperature accuracy and high quality presentation. These seemingly simple details influence guest satisfaction scores as reliably as any architectural feature.

 

Wellness, Spa And Sleep Quality

Spa, Fitness And Wellness Integration

Wellness is now central to the luxury hotel experience. Properties feature large spas, advanced treatment menus, hydrotherapy circuits, movement studios and occasionally medical wellness programs. These features help drive longer stays and higher ancillary revenue.

Beds, Bathrooms And The Science Of Sleep

Guests rate sleep quality among the most important factors of their stay. Luxury hotels invest in premium mattresses, pillow menus, blackout curtains, high pressure showers, quality toiletries and refined lighting systems. Every detail contributes to deep comfort.

 

What Only The Top Luxury Hotels Have

Ultra Private Accommodation With Exclusive Access

The highest tier of luxury hotels offer villas, residences or penthouses with complete privacy, private pools, dedicated entrances and personalised service teams. Some ultra luxury properties provide butler service for every room category, while others assign a dedicated host available at all hours. These features offer convenience and exclusivity beyond typical five star standards.

Signature Experiences Unavailable Anywhere Else

Top luxury hotels create signature experiences tied to their destination. This might include private helicopter transfers, hidden dining locations, exclusive cultural performances, private yacht access or curated expeditions with expert guides. These offerings create once in a lifetime travel moments that differentiate elite hotels from standard luxury.

World Class Art Collections And Cultural Programming

Some ultra luxury hotels house museum worthy art collections curated by renowned galleries. These properties may offer private gallery tours, artist residencies or cultural workshops. Art becomes part of the hotel’s identity, turning the property into a cultural destination rather than just a place to stay.

Michelin Level Culinary Ecosystems

While many luxury hotels have excellent restaurants, the top tier often feature multiple high level dining venues led by acclaimed chefs, tasting menus built around rare ingredients, and wine programs with deep cellar inventories. Culinary offerings can rival the best standalone restaurants in the world.

Hyper Personalised Guest Profiles

Where typical luxury hotels store basic preferences, the very best create comprehensive guest profiles that evolve over time. These may include celebration history, preferred scent profiles, scheduling preferences, fitness routines or spa treatment patterns. This level of personalisation creates an experience that feels intuitive and effortless for the guest.

Extreme Attention To Invisible Details

True luxury lies in precision that guests never see. This includes silent HVAC systems, perfectly maintained landscaping, fresh flowers replaced daily, invisible housekeeping rounds, refined scent management and strict cleanliness protocols. These invisible elements produce an experience of calm and excellence that guests may not consciously notice but always feel.
